UMB Bank n.a. cut its stake in shares of Realty Income Corporation (NYSE:O - Free Report) by 25.1% in the second qu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The firm owned 34,374 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ock after selling 11,547 shares during the period. UMB Bank n.a.'s holdings in Realty Income were worth $1,980,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Realty Income Trading Down 0.1%

O stock traded down $0.08 during mid-day trading on Monday, hitting $59.08. 5,905,077 shares of the company were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 5,543,323. The company has a quick ratio of 1.85, a current ratio of 1.85 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.72. The firm has a market capitalization of $54.01 billion, a P/E ratio of 57.36, a PEG ratio of 4.52 and a beta of 0.77.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$58.17 and a 200-day simple moving average of $57.16. Realty Income Corporation has a 12-month low of $50.71 and a 12-month high of $64.88.

Realty Income (NYSE:O -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, August 6th. The real estate investment trust reported $1.05 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$1.06 by ($0.01). Realty Income had a return on equity of 2.34% and a net margin of 16.77%.The company had revenue of $1.34 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.33 billion. During the same period last year, the business earned $1.07 EPS. The company's quarterly revenue was up 5.3%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, equities research analysts predict that Realty Income Corporation will post 4.19 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Realty Income

(Free Report)

Realty Income, The Monthly Dividend Company, is an S&P 500 company and member of the S&P 500 Dividend Aristocrats index. We invest in people and places to deliver dependable monthly dividends that increase over time. The company is structured as a real estate investment trust ("REIT"), and its monthly dividends are supported by the cash flow from over 15,450 real estate properties (including properties acquired in the Spirit merger in January 2024) primarily owned under long-term net lease agreements with commercial clients.
